The Caterpillar C3508 engine is a powerful powerplant known for its durability. However, even the most well-maintained engines can experience issues with their Electronic Control Modules (ECMs).
When troubleshooting an ECM problem on a C3508 engine, it's crucial to initiate by carefully observing the engine's service history and latest repair records. This can provide valuable insights into previous maintenance performed on the ECM or related components.
Next, perform a thorough visual inspection of the ECM itself, looking for any apparent signs of damage, corrosion, or loose connections. Pay particular attention to the wiring harness and connectors connecting the ECM.
Utilize diagnostic tools such as a Caterpillar-specific scan tool to read engine codes and retrieve fault data. This information can pinpoint the specific location of the problem within the ECM system.

Troubleshooting and Fixing Common Caterpillar C3508 ECM Issues
The Caterpillar C3508 Engine Control Module (ECM) is a vital component responsible for managing numerous engine functions. When this crucial system malfunctions, it can lead to significant performance issues and costly downtime. Thankfully, many common C3508 ECM problems can be identified and fixed effectively with the right expertise and tools.
- Typical ECM issues often manifest as fault lights illuminating on the dashboard, unusual engine behavior, reduced power output, or even complete stalling.
- To effectively diagnose these problems, technicians utilize specialized diagnostic tools to scan for fault codes stored within the ECM. These codes provide valuable insights into the nature of the issue, allowing for targeted repairs.
Potential causes of C3508 ECM problems include faulty wiring harnesses, corrupted software programming, sensor malfunctions, or even physical damage to the ECM itself. Experienced technicians are adept at pinpointing these root causes and implementing appropriate solutions.
Repairing a C3508 ECM often involves replacing faulty components, such as sensors or wiring harnesses, reprogramming the ECM software, or even replacing the entire module in critical cases.
